Sun Feb 09 16:15:58 UTC 2025: ## Man Caught at Bengaluru Airport After Eight Years on the Run with Fake Identity
**Bengaluru, February 9, 2025** – A 37-year-old man, G. Jayaveeran, was arrested at Kempegowda International Airport (KIA) in Bengaluru on Friday after returning from the United Kingdom with fraudulent documents. Immigration officials intercepted Jayaveeran, a private firm employee from Thanjavur, Tamil Nadu, upon his arrival from London. He initially claimed to have lost his passport and returned using an emergency certificate.
However, investigations revealed that Jayaveeran, whose real name is Gobi Jayaveeran, had traveled to the UK in October 2017 using a forged identity under the name Mathumati Ramaswamy. He remained in the UK for eight years under this false identity.
A case has been registered against Jayaveeran by the International Airport Police based on a complaint filed by immigration official Anilkumar B Mangavati. The investigation into his activities in the UK is ongoing.
